In VMware Horizon or alternative Virtual Desktop Infrastructure environments, ThinApp optimizes master image management. Keeping applications out of the base OS image reduces storage footprints and simplifies the updating cycle.

Unlike some virtualization solutions that require kernel-mode drivers, ThinApp operates entirely in user mode. This design choice eliminates the risk of system crashes caused by driver conflicts and ensures full compliance with group security policies. VMware ThinApp Enterprise 5.2.10 Full

represents a pivotal, albeit legacy, solution in the enterprise application virtualization landscape. While VMware has shifted focus toward newer technologies like App Volumes , ThinApp remains a powerful tool for isolating applications, simplifying operating system migrations (such as from Windows XP/7 to Windows 10), and managing complex software dependencies.
